On July 31, 1992, Mr. P Chill's first release came out, a single called Process Of Elimination by his former group, 2 Dope. The B side to the cassette single was a song called Chill's Funk, which is basically the first solo song from Mr. P Chill, then known as Professor Chill.

To commemorate the 25th anniversary of this single, Mr. P Chill has gone into the studio and remade this early song, combining elements from the original single with new instrumentation and samples, this time calling the track Funk 25 to symbolize 25 years of funky music!
